Garden deweeding services involve removing unwanted weeds from lawns, flower beds, and other landscaped areas. These professionals use a combination of hand pulling, hoeing, and specialized tools to eliminate weeds that can compete with desirable plants for nutrients and water. The process helps maintain a clean, healthy appearance in the garden while preventing weeds from spreading and taking over the space. Regular deweeding can also reduce the need for chemical herbicides, making it a practical choice for homeowners seeking a natural approach to garden maintenance.

This service addresses common problems caused by invasive weeds, such as reduced plant growth, unsightly patches, and increased difficulty in managing garden spaces. Weeds can quickly take over if not managed, leading to an overgrown and neglected appearance. In some cases, weeds can also harbor pests or diseases that threaten other plants. Garden deweeding services help keep these issues under control by removing weeds at their root, promoting healthier, more vibrant landscaping. This is especially beneficial for gardens that feature flower beds, vegetable patches, or lawns that require ongoing upkeep.

The overview below groups typical Garden Deweeding proj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Basic Deweeding - most small to medium-sized gardens can be deweeded for between $250 and $600, covering routine removal of weeds and maintenance. Many projects in this range involve regular upkeep or minor overgrowth. Larger or more complex jobs tend to cost more, often exceeding $600.

Extensive Garden Deweeding - larger properties or heavily overgrown areas typically fall within the $600-$1,200 range. These projects often involve significant weed removal and preparation for planting or landscaping. Fewer projects reach the upper end of this range unless the area is particularly extensive.

Seasonal or Annual Maintenance - many local contractors offer ongoing deweeding services at a typical cost of $300-$800 per visit, depending on garden size. Routine visits usually stay within this middle range, with occasional larger jobs pushing costs higher.

Full Garden Overhaul - comprehensive garden deweeding and landscaping projects can range from $1,500 to over $5,000 for larger, complex sites. These projects often include multiple services beyond deweeding, with only a smaller percentage reaching the highest tiers.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When evaluating potential service providers for garden deweeding,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should inquire about how long a contractor has been working in the local area and whether they have handled gardens of comparable size and complexity. A contractor’s familiarity with local soil conditions, plant types, and common weed challenges can contribute to more effective results. Ensuring that a provider has a history of successfully completing projects similar to the one at hand can help build confidence in their ability to meet expectations.

Clear, written expectations are essential when choosing a garden deweeding service. Homeowners should seek detailed descriptions of the scope of work, including what areas will be addressed, the methods used, and any specific outcomes that will be achieved.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and provides a reference point throughout the project. Service providers who communicate openly and provide comprehensive estimates or plans demonstrate professionalism and a commitment to transparency, making it easier to compare options objectively.

Reputable references and good communication are key factors in selecting a reliable local contractor. Homeowners can ask for references from previous clients who had similar work done and follow up to learn about their experiences. Additionally, responsive and clear communication from the service provider indicates a professional approach and a willingness to address questions or concerns.
